How to Effectively Integrate E-Sign APIs
Incorporating E-Sign APIs can optimize document signing operations for companies, boosting effectiveness and decreasing completion times. To get started, businesses should assess their unique requirements and select an API that matches their goals. Leading solutions include DocuSign, Adobe Sign, and HelloSign, each delivering specialized functionalities.
Furthermore, developers can leverage the API reference materials, which commonly features sample code and implementation guides. By utilizing RESTful APIs, companies can seamlessly integrate their established systems, such as CRMs or document management platforms. Adopting reliable authentication mechanisms, like OAuth-based authentication, helps keep data safeguarded across all data exchanges.
Examining the setup in a controlled environment helps companies to address potential challenges before launching. Additionally, training staff on the new system can boost system utilization and optimize workflows. By implementing these measures, organizations can seamlessly incorporate E-Sign APIs and substantially optimize their document management workflows.
Enhancing Compliance and Security Through Electronic Signature APIs?
Incorrect. The integration of E-Sign APIs notably enhances security measures and regulatory compliance for companies. Such APIs employ robust encryption standards to safeguard confidential information during transit, ensuring that documents remain secure and unaltered. Through the use of secure authentication methods, like layered authentication, companies can validate the identities of document signers, reducing the risk of fraud.
Furthermore, E-Sign APIs commonly include audit logs that track all actions performed on a document. This feature is essential for compliance with regulations like the Electronic Signatures in Global and National Commerce Act and the Uniform Electronic Transactions Act (UETA). Enterprises can establish alignment with legal standards, making certain that executed documents remain legally binding and recognized.
In a progressively digital world, focusing on security and compliance via E-Sign APIs not only safeguards sensitive information but also enhances trust among clients and partners. This preventive measure is vital for upholding a reputable business.
Key Trends in E-Sign Technology for 2026
As organizations keep focusing on safety and compliance using e-signature APIs, the world of digital signatures is transforming quickly. In 2026, several emerging trends are shaping this technology. AI is being more widely incorporated into electronic signature platforms, improving the user experience through the automation of tasks including automated document validation and tailored user engagements. In addition, blockchain technology is gaining traction, offering tamper-proof transaction records and bolstering confidence in electronic signatures.
A further important trend is the rise of mobile-first solutions, enabling users to execute documents effortlessly across multiple devices. This shift caters to an increasingly remote workforce, streamlining processes across different platforms. Additionally, improved biometric identification systems are being integrated, continuously reinforcing system protection. As the demand for efficient, secure signing solutions grows, businesses must adapt to these trends to remain competitive and secure conformity within a shifting regulatory framework.
